Description

Net::CIDR::Set versions through 0.20 for Perl did not validate IP addresses.

The add method called the _encode method to parse addresses. If the addresses did not look like netmasks or network ranges, then they were assumed to single IP addresses and passed back to itself as a 32-bit or 128-bit netmask.

If the argument was not a well-formed IP address, then this would lead to indefinite recursion.

An attacker could use this to cause a denial of service.
